The average time to pay for MEDTRONIC LIMITED has fluctuated between 25 and 32 days over the past three periods. However, there was a significant increase in the last period, where the average time to pay was 32 days compared to 26 days in the previous period.
Volatility Analysis
The average time to pay for MEDTRONIC LIMITED has varied by an average of 2.5 days over the past three periods. The most volatile period was between 2017-10-29 and 2018-04-27, where there was a 4-day increase in the average time to pay compared to the previous period.
Summary Analysis
Over the past three periods, there has been a trend towards longer payment times for MEDTRONIC LIMITED. The average time to pay has increased from 25 days to 32 days, while the percentage of invoices paid within 30 days has decreased from 77% to 59%. This trend is also reflected in the increase in the percentage of invoices paid between 31 and 60 days from 20% to 35%.

Payment Terms
Standard payment terms
Standard contractual terms for trade goods and services-60 days. Healthcare providers standard contractual terms -30 days. Maximum contractual period 60 days.
Were there any changes to the standard payment terms in the reporting period?
No
Any other information about payment terms
N/A
Maximum contractual payment period agreed
60
Dispute Resolution Process
First point of contact for disputes is Medtronic Accounts Payable Shared Services Centre. When an invoice is disputed, the supplier will receive an automated e-mail indicating the invoice number and reason for rejection. To resolve a dispute the supplier is required to provide any missing information or a corrected invoice. Medtronic follow a strict "No PO no pay policy". The PO number is communicated by Medtronic's procurement team at the time of placing the order.
